Output 3077479a62423a4b763738fbbadab32b166d5b42a84e61cca2d2b23621b755c5:21

value
124546
script pubkey
OP_0 OP_PUSHBYTES_20 ded6e49f8612483c69db92198690b3ca83b4e25c
address
bc1qmmtwf8uxzfyrc6wmjgvcdy9ne2pmfcjut2cvnp
transaction
3077479a62423a4b763738fbbadab32b166d5b42a84e61cca2d2b23621b755c5
spent
true